What Ofsted said

From the inspection on 14 May 2024

Wirksworth Church of England Infant School is truly at the heart of its local community. Pupils are proud of their small, rural school. They are happy, polite and kind to each other. They enjoy spending time together. Relationships between adults and pupils are nurturing and kind. Pupils know that staff will listen to them and help with any worries that they have. As a result, pupils feel very happy and safe. The school has high expectations for pupils' learning and behaviour. Across the school, pupils, including those with special educational needs and/or disabilities (SEND), achieve well. Pupils live up to the school's high expectations for their behaviour, typically behaving well. Pupils have many opportunities to help others in school and in the local area. Parents are overwhelmingly positive about the school, with one comment typical of many being: 'This is a caring school that goes above and beyond for their pupils. Pupils are always supported and are involved in lots of activities. Parents and carers are involved in these too, making it feel like a community. The teachers are all exceptional; they are kind and understanding to their pupils' needs.'

What the school should improve

  • Occasionally, some activity choices that staff make do not help some pupils to deepen their knowledge and skills over time, particularly where the curriculum is new and embedding. This means that, at times, the delivery of the curriculum does not ensure that all pupils learn as well as they could. The school should ensure that the curriculum is implemented consistently well, to enable pupils to develop a deep understanding of the intended curriculum.
  • While the school has assessment systems in place to check how well children have developed their knowledge and skills in many areas of the early years framework, these are not all assessed robustly enough as a whole to see how well children are progressing. This means that staff cannot always check with precision what children know and can do, and therefore ensure interventions are in place to meet emerging needs. The school should continue to refine their assessment procedures to ensure that staff can reflect on what children know and thereby further improve the curriculum and its delivery.
